You Can Use a GPS with Your Mac

Posted on November 22nd, 2005 at 6:00 am · No Comments
Filed in: RSS Mac OS Books   

Maria Speaks Episode 21: Yes! You Can Use Your GPS with Your Mac! (ENHANCED PODCAST.)

I originally wrote this article for Informit.com and it just recently appeared on Informit’s Web site. If you’re not familiar with Informit.com, you should be. They’re a great source of free information about using computers. You can visit their Web site at www.informit.com.

The article and this podcast explains how you can use some free and inexpensive software tools to exchange information between your Macintosh and your GPS. The article is heavily illustrated, which is one of the reasons this is an enhanced podcast. But if the pictures you see in iTunes or your video-capable iPod are too tiny to make out, you can find them with the article’s transcript on the Informit.com Web site.

Maria’s October Widget Watch

Posted on November 16th, 2005 at 6:00 am · No Comments
Filed in: RSS Mac OS Books   

Maria Speaks Episode 19: Maria’s October Widget Watch. (ENHANCED PODCAST.)

In June, I did an article for Informit.com which included capsule reviews of widgets I liked that were released during the month of May. While Informit was really excited about the piece, they sure took their time about publishing it. It wasn’t released until mid-July. By that time, some of the widgets had been revised or disappeared. I’ve decided to take matters firmly into my own hands by releasing my monthly widget watch as an enhanced podcast, with illustrated transcript on the companion Web site for my Mac OS X books. This is the first of those podcasts.

Macintosh & Windows File Sharing

Posted on November 1st, 2005 at 6:00 am · 1 Comment
Filed in: RSS Mac OS Books   

Maria Speaks Episode 15: Setting Up Macintosh and Windows File Sharing. (ENHANCED PODCAST.)

This episode is another podcast of one of the articles I wrote for the Informit.com Web site. Informit is a great source of free articles and other information about computer topics. It’s also where you can buy books by Pearson Education authors like me at a discount. Visit the Informit Web site at www.informit.com. Or link to my Informit articles by visiting the Articles page on my web site, www.marialanger.com.

This article explains why and how to set up file sharing between a Macintosh and Windows computer. It covers file sharing in both directions — from Mac to PC and from PC to Mac. If you’re in a mixed platform, networked environment, keep listening to learn how to effortlessly share files between platforms.
